首页/文章/ 详情

流固耦合|02双向流固耦合模拟

4月前浏览6502

导读:通过瞬态、双向耦合的FSI模拟,确定超弹性材料制成的皮瓣的变形。

1、采用 Mechanical (Transient Structural)Ansys Fluent及System Coupling模块进行耦合。

2、采用dynamic remeshing描述网格变形。

3、采用EnSight处理CFD及有限元仿真结果,并生成动画。

场景描述      

     

超弹性材料构成的皮瓣受流动流动的作用,产生较大的变形量。

流体区域的通道高0.15m,通道长0.25m,气流在20m/s处从左侧进入,导致由超弹性橡胶制成的皮瓣发生变形1、这是个完整的双向FSI:

FLuent传递压力给Mechanical;

Mechanical计算皮瓣变形,并将其传递给Fluent;

Fluent修改网格(使用平滑和重新网格)来处理皮瓣运动。

2、System Coupling仅用于三维分析,因此使用了具有对称性的薄几何体。

准备工作      

     

在计算机上创建一个工作目录并复 制该文件Hyperelastic_Flap.wbpz(文末提供下载链接)打开workbench2023R1版本,从截面左上角选择 File > Open…

  • 从工作目录中选择Hyperelastic_Flap.wbpz,当出现提示时,将项目保存到工作目录中

流场设置      

     

物理场设置

  • 双击B4单元打开Fluent,勾选double precision,其余保持默认。
  • 在通用(General)中,改成瞬态计算    
  • 选择Viscous修改湍流模型为SST k-w模型

边界条件设置

  • 设置入口速度为20m/s
  • 出口为压力出口,保持默认设置    

动网格设置

  • 双击左侧结构树 Dynamic Mesh    
  • 激活Dynamic Mesh,选择Smoothing方法,并点击setting
  • 选择Remeshing方法,并关闭

设置动网格区域

  • 在Dynamic Mesh任务窗口中,点击Create
  • 在Zone Names下拉框选择symmetry_1
  • 在Geometry Definition标签中,设置点(0,0,0.05),法向矢量(0,0,1),点击创建    (如果要在这个对称平面上滑动/移动网格单元格,那么Fluent需要理解它正在使用的几何形状。对称平面网格现在可以移动,但它被限制在已定义的平面上。)
  • 在Zone Names下拉框选择symmetry_2
  • 在Geometry Definition标签中,设置点(0,0,0),法向矢量(0,0,1),点击创建
  • 在Zone Names下拉框选择wall_cfd_coupled
  • 选择类型为System Coupling,点击创建

这是双向FSI的关键设置,该边界包裹皮瓣的三个面(两个侧面,一个顶部),这部分的变形形状将由Mechanical计算,然后传输回Fluent,为构成耦合曲面的每个单独节点定义了变形向量。

Fluent求解器设置

  • 依次选择Solution / Activities > clickCreate > Solution Data Export    
  • 设置文件格式为EnSight Case Gold
  • 选中变量Static Pressure,Velocity Magnitude, X Velocity, Y Velocity,and Z Velocity,点击OK    这一步是为EnSight创建后处理数据。

在Run Calculation的任务栏中,

  • 时间步设置设置为1

这个设置是用不上的,但必须是>为0。不需要设置时间步长的大小,因为它是由系统耦合过程在外部控制的。

  • 设置最大迭代步数5

System Coupling中,这个表示每个耦合步,Fluent的迭代步数。

设置完成,保存并关闭fluent

固体场设置      

     

计算域抑制

  • 双击进入C4 Mechanical模块
  • 右键Geom\cfd,选择Suppress Body,抑制流体区域    
  • 选择Geom\fea

在左下角在“Geom/fea”面板中,定义材料Hyperelastic(工程数据单元(C2)中定义)

对称定义

  • 右键Model(C4),插入Symmetry    
  • 右键Symmetry,Insert > Symmetry Region

Scoping Method选择Named Selection

对称方向选择Z轴

固体支撑及流固交界面设置

  • 右键Transient (C5)选择 Insert > Fixed Support
  • 定义固体支撑位置Fixed Support为"clamped"    
       
  • 右键Transient (C5)选择 Insert > System Coupling Region
  • 定义固为"wall_fea_coupled"    这是Mechanical中双向FSI的关键设置。System Coupling将从CFD计算的力映射到这个表面。Mechanical将计算出由此产生的变形,然后它将被传递到 Fluent。

网格

  • 单击Mesh,展开Sizing选项,分辨率选择7

分析设置


来源:BB学长
MeshingACTMechanicalFluentEnSight动网格湍流通用材料控制曲面
著作权归作者所有,欢迎分享,未经许可,不得转载
首次发布时间:2024-07-14
最近编辑:4月前
BB学长
硕士 | 研发工程师 公众号BB学长 知乎BB学长
获赞 89粉丝 154文章 173课程 1
点赞
收藏
未登录
还没有评论
课程
培训
服务
行家
VIP会员 学习 福利任务 兑换礼品
下载APP
联系我们
帮助与反馈